A centenarian named Mofiz Uddin was found crying beside a bridge in Boilla area of Tangail Sadar upazila on Thursday evening after being abandoned by relatives. Locals informed police, who rescued him following instructions from Sultan Salauddin Tuku, State Minister for Fisheries and Livestock and Member of Parliament for Tangail Sadar. The minister announced he would personally bear all expenses for the elderly man’s treatment, food, and accommodation.

According to local sources, Mofiz Uddin, a resident of Enayetpur village, had three sons and three daughters. After his wife’s death eight years ago, he lived with his paralyzed eldest son’s family, who allegedly left him by the roadside. Police later placed him in the custody of his youngest daughter, Rina Begum, who agreed to care for him after speaking with the minister. The minister also directed police to take legal action against those responsible, leading to the detention of the granddaughter while her husband fled.

Authorities are arranging Mofiz Uddin’s old-age allowance and considering separate housing if needed, as part of the minister’s commitment to his welfare.
